ALEXANDRIA, Va., Nov. 11 -- United States Patent no. 12,466,918, issued on Nov. 11, was assigned to LANXESS Deutschland GmbH (Cologne, Germany).
"Mixtures containing an aminically crosslinkable rubber and polyethyleneimine" was invented by Vincenza Meenenga (Oftersheim, Germany) and Cristian Oprisoni (Oftersheim, Germany).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"The invention relates to mixtures containing at least one aminically crosslinkable rubber and a cross-linking system, which consists of at least one crosslinker and optionally at least one vulcanization accelerator, the at least one crosslinker containing polyethylene imine.
